
Matsumoto Hironobu
Matsumoto Hironobu was born in Hokkaido and he lives in Kumamoto Prefecture. He is known for his colorful paintings of small, densely-packed shapes. His diverse subjects include jellyfish, people, roads, uniforms and stars. Stars have fascinated him from an early age and they remain a major theme today. Rather than depicting these objects naturalistically, Matsumoto converts them into small shapes of his own choosing, with these shapes repeated alongside accumulations of dots, lines and planes. His works are characterized by the way these densely-drawn sections converge like cells to form one overarching image.
